What is the Lesson 1 Problem-Solving Practice Worksheet?
The Lesson 1 Problem-Solving Practice Worksheet is designed to enhance students' understanding of powers and exponents. This resources serves an important educational purpose by engaging students with practical problems related to real-life scenarios, such as the Olympics, roller coasters, and baseball. By focusing on problem-solving, this worksheet promotes students' academic development and encourages deeper comprehension of essential math concepts.
